Top 5 Tower Defense Games on Android in El Salvador Q3 2022
Explore the performance of the top 5 tower defense games on Android in El Salvador during Q3 2022, covering weekly downloads, revenue, and active user trends.
Analyzing the performance of the top 5 tower defense games on the Android platform in El Salvador during Q3 2022 reveals interesting trends in downloads, revenue, and active users.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, provides valuable insights into the popularity and engagement of these games.
Plants vs. Zombies™ from ELECTRONIC ARTS showed a fluctuating trend in weekly revenue, peaking at around $5 in mid-July and early August. Weekly downloads experienced a peak in early August at approximately 5.7K, followed by a slight decline towards the end of the quarter. Active users saw a peak in early August with around 32.3K users, but there was a gradual decline to approximately 26.9K by the end of September.
Plants vs Zombies™ 2 also published by ELECTRONIC ARTS, had a notable weekly revenue spike in mid-August at about $91. Weekly downloads were highest in early August, reaching around 2.2K, then gradually declined to about 1.2K by the end of September. The active user count remained relatively stable, peaking at around 23.9K in early August before slightly decreasing to approximately 20.1K by the end of the quarter.
Stick Hero: Tower Defense, a newer entry from Rocket Succeed Together, saw no significant revenue in the given period. However, it experienced a peak in weekly downloads in mid-September with about 4.8K downloads, followed by a decrease to roughly 1.7K by the end of the quarter. Active users rose sharply in early September, reaching around 8K, before tapering off to about 4.7K by the end of the month.
Swamp Attack from Outfit7 Limited showed modest revenue fluctuations, with minor peaks at about $8 in early July and $6 in late September. Weekly downloads spiked in early September at approximately 827 but declined to around 617 by the end of the month. Active users saw a significant increase in early September, reaching about 1.7K, before settling at around 1.4K by the end of the quarter.
Merge Plants – Monster Defense by FARM STUDIO did not report any revenue during this period. The game had a peak in weekly downloads in mid-August with about 547 downloads, which then decreased to around 168 by the end of September. Active users peaked in mid-August at around 741, but the number gradually decreased to approximately 351 by the end of the quarter.
